Grasping Designated Representatives
A registered representative is a specific individual or business organization that is responsible for accepting law-related documents and official notifications on behalf of a company. This includes civil suits, tax documents, and compliance-related correspondence. A commercial registered agent ensures that crucial papers are processed efficiently and sent to the proper individuals within the company.
For LLCs and companies, having a designated agent is a mandatory necessity in many states. The registered agent must have a tangible address in the state where the company is established, and they must be available during regular business hours to accept documents. Choosing the best registered representative company can significantly impact your company's compliance with statutory requirements and deadlines.
Registered agents also provide confidentiality for business operators. By using a specialized registered representative, the business's address is kept off government records, which helps to safeguard the operator's private data. This is particularly helpful for self-employed individuals or firm proprietors who work from their home address and want to keep privacy while ensuring conformity with statutory obligations.

Compliance and Regulatory Obligations
When select a registered agent, it is crucial to comprehend the compliance and legal requirements that vary by jurisdiction. Every state requires that businesses designate a registered agent who must be accessible during standard business hours to receive legal documents. This ensures that companies can be contacted swiftly in the event of lawsuits or formal notifications. Failing to maintain a proper registered agent may result in consequences, including losing good standing with the state.
Registered agents have specific responsibilities, which include forwarding important legal and tax documents to the business owners. It's essential to ensure that the registered agent service you choose is reliable and can fulfill these obligations effectively. Numerous business owners opt for professional registered agent services to ensure they meet all regulatory requirements, especially if they operate in various states. This can simplify compliance with each state's regulations and help prevent any judicial issues.

Another noteworthy advantage of using a registered agent is the privacy it provides. When a firm hires a professional registered agent, the agent’s address is shown on public records instead of the owner’s personal address. This offers an extra layer of privacy, especially for those working from home, and helps protect private data from becoming public.
